Low Emittance Tuning: corrects simultaneously orbit (y), dispersion (η), and coupling (ORM) using vertical correctors (θ) and skew quadrupoles (k). Measurements at Diamond evidenced small dispersion, coupling and beam size: Tests of Low Emittance Tuning Tool Vertical Dispersion rms during correction reiteration DY≈ 600 μm Coupling0.24% Vertical Dispersion rms [m] Iteration Number Beam size at Pinholes
LET at SLS • 1st it. Skew. Only dispersion free steering. Beam V size from 15 to 10 um Dispersion from 3 to 2 mm rms • 2nd it. Skew+Vertical. • 3rd it. Vertical. Very big orbit. No improvements have been observed in the two last iterations. Next Steps: 1) Improve I/O for more iterations (~50) 2) Separate tests for Skew and Vert Cor. 3) try to correct without feedback, constraining also the orbit. 4) test tilt estimation
